Q: Is 203,371,855 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 203,371,855 is a composite number.

Why is 203,371,855 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 203,371,855 can be evenly divided by 1 5 457 2,285 89,003 445,015 40,674,371 and 203,371,855, with no remainder.

Since 203,371,855 cannot be divided by just 1 and 203,371,855, it is a composite number.
